The Basics of Secondary Glazing
Before diving into materials, it's important to understand what secondary glazing is. Secondary Glazing Quotes glazing involves installing an additional layer of glass or plastic over existing windows, developing an insulating barrier. This process can significantly improve thermal performance and sound insulation while likewise serving as a protective barrier against external components.

Float Glass: Float glass is regular sheet glass, which offers clarity and aesthetic appeal. It is best utilized in quieter environments where sound insulation is less of a concern.
Laminated Glass: This material features an additional layer of PVB (polyvinyl butyral) between glass sheets. This not only enhances acoustic insulation however also increases safety, as it holds together when shattered. Suitable for urban settings, it secures versus noise externalities while providing toughness.
Polycarbonate and Acrylic: Known for their high impact resistance, both of these materials are typically utilized when safety is a priority. Polycarbonate is specifically valued for its unbreakable properties, making it particularly ideal for schools and public buildings.
Thermal Glass: This kind of glazing has been engineered to supply remarkable insulation. While its in advance cost might be higher, the long-lasting cost savings on energy expenses can justify the investment.
Low-E Glass: Low emissivity (Low-E) glass integrates a special coating that lessens heat transfer. It can show heat in winter season while enabling sunlight in during warmer months, using remarkable year-round comfort.
Aspects to Consider When Choosing Durable Materials for Secondary Glazing
When picking materials for secondary glazing, a number of requirements should be considered:
Environmental Conditions: Consider the geographical location and its climate. Areas with high winds or heavy rain may need stronger, more durable materials.
Soundproofing Needs: For homes or workplaces located in loud areas, choosing laminated glass and polycarbonate options can enhance sound insulation.
Aesthetic Requirements: The visual look of secondary glazing matters. Picking clear, high-quality glass can keep the residential or commercial property's initial appearance while making sure functionality.
Cost: Evaluate both the initial expenses and the long-lasting cost savings that can be accomplished through energy efficiency. It's frequently suggested to see Affordable Secondary Glazing glazing as a long-term investment.
Installation Method: Some materials might require specific installation methods which could affect the total cost and feasibility of the project.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)Q1: What is the expected life expectancy of secondary glazing materials?
A1: While it mostly depends on the material utilized and maintenance, well-kept secondary glazing can last 20-30 years or longer.
Q2: Can secondary glazing be installed on all types of windows?
A2: Most kinds of windows can accommodate secondary glazing. Nevertheless, older or historical windows might need unique factors to consider to keep their integrity.
Q3: Is secondary glazing reliable against condensation?
A3: Yes, secondary glazing can assist reduce condensation by preserving a more stable temperature level between the inner and outer panes of glass.
